Effectiveness of Protected Areas in Mitigating Fire within Their Boundaries: Case Study of Chiapas, Mexico

Article Abstract:

Tropical protected areas in Chaipas, Mexico, are found to be susceptible to fire, and do not mitigate fire impacts. Factors include sensitivity of protected areas to droughts caused by El Nino, anthropogenic causes of fires, large fuel loads, fuel continuity, and limited financial resources.

Modeling Prescribed Surface-Fire Regimes for Pinus strobus Conservation

Article Abstract:

Goal-programming and simulation models are used to assess different prescribed fire-scheduling alternatives for Eastern white pine to determine optimal fire-management practices.
